well, my point is, when you have a script that requires unlocking say $dll you can do an on load thing that does the request for unlocking. once it's unlocked with this, it should either remain unlocked, or maybe have check box stating 'unlock for this session only' so that it returns to its locked state when the user quits mirc, or possibly make it scriptable to relock something after it's been unlocked.

the password wouldn't be so bad, but a lot of people would just rather not deal with setting up a password and may make mirc less attractive when it comes to irc newbs needing to connect to an irc server.